Beginning of autumn: The beginning of autumn. Summer heat: place means stop and hide. Summer is the end of hot summer. White dew: The weather turns cold and the dew condenses into white. Autumnal equinox: divided equally between day and night. Cold dew: Dew is cold and will freeze. First frost: it's getting colder and colder, frosty.
